Raymond James Financial is a diversified holding company, headquartered in St. Petersburg, FL. Raymond James provides financial services to individuals, corporations and municipalities through its subsidiary companies engaged primarily in investment and financial planning, in addition to capital markets and asset management.

Department Overview

Communications

The Communications team encompasses internal,externaland executive communications for the firm. Team members provide support and implementation for communication strategy, messaging and planning to increase understanding of the firm’s corporate vision, businessstrategiesand individual projects among various internal and/or external audiences. Team members in this role regularly manage communication channel content, track and report data related to specific channels, content, and campaigns, and provide research and tactical support for new communication channels.

Agency Services

The Marketing department includes a full-service agency including graphic designers, project managers, account managers, creative directors, video editors, web designers, and copywriters. Marketing managementassociates on this team work primarily in our account and project management teams and support marketing strategies and manage campaigns for business units, financialadvisorsand other internal clients.

Marketing Strategy & Branding

This team develops and implements marketing initiatives to build the Raymond James brand by supporting corporate clients and Raymond James national campaigns. The key marketing strategy functions for the firm include media planning and buying, digital advertising, marketing automation, account planning, and direct marketing.  

Marketing Insights & Technology

This team performs data analysis utilizing data mining techniques to address a variety of business opportunities, while also producing research studies that summarize marketing insights in order for leaders to make educated business decisions.Team members answer business questions through algorithms, surveys, and other advanced technical tools to develop and evaluate a broad spectrum of analytics for large data sets. This teamregularly workswithleadershipteam toidentifyand analyze business programs, documents, implement, and present marketing insights to various internal customers.
